"Gov't Will Not Only Meet Human Resource Needs Of The Services, But Provide Logistics" - Bawumia

Vice President, Dr. Mahamudu Bawumia says Government will not only meet the human resource needs of the various security services in the country but also provide them with logistics to ensure peak performance.


The Vice made this known at the Graduation Parade for Cadet Course Intake 30 of the Ghana Prisons Service at the Prisons Training School in Accra on Monday.


The Vice President said "Government will continue to meet not only the human resource needs of the Services, but will also strive to provide the tools, logistics and other essentials required to ensure peak performance"


He also charged the Cadet Course Intake 30 not to let their guard down but ensure to protect the country.


The Vice President played the role of a Review Officer at the ceremony.


The 203 officers were the last cohort of six batches, for a total of 2,000 personnel, recruited into the Prisons Service.


This is part of measures by Government to boost the capacity of the Service to deliver on its mandate.


The other security agencies have seen a similar boost in numbers since 2017.


Some officers were awarded for their excellent performance.
